Highlights & common questions: 88 Beachside Bay, Winnipeg
Property Overview: 88 Beachside Bay, Winnipeg
Section 1: Key Characteristics & Appeal
This home at 88 Beachside Bay in the Meadows neighbourhood presents a specific value proposition. Built in 1994, it is notably newer than many homes on its street and across Winnipeg, which can mean fewer concerns with outdated major systems. With 1,152 sqft of living space, the house is more compact than most on Beachside Bay, but is comparable to the average home in the broader Meadows area. The lot size of just over 5,100 sqft is also typical for the neighbourhood.
The primary appeal lies in its efficient scale and modern age relative to the city’s housing stock, potentially offering a lower-maintenance entry point into a stable area. Its assessed value is below the average for its immediate street, which may indicate a value opportunity for a buyer comfortable with a smaller footprint. This property would suit first-time buyers, downsizers, or investors looking for a manageable property in a well-established neighbourhood without the premium for larger square footage. A thoughtful perspective is that a smaller, newer home on a standard lot can offer a balanced lifestyle with less time spent on upkeep and more resources available for customization or savings.
